Domo's In-House Tournament
2323 N. Woodlawn, Apt 332
Time:
* Registration - 12:00pm
* Starts - 12:30pm
Entry Fees:
* $5 Entry for Singles
* $5 Entry for Teams ($10 per team)
* NO REFUNDS!!! It messes up the pot amount.
Prizes:
* 60/30/10 Pot Split
Rules:
* 3 Stock
* 8 minute timer
* Double Elimination
* Items are set to "off" and "none"
* All sets with the exception of winner's finals, loser's finals, and grand finals are best of 3 matches. All finals are best of 5.
* In the event of a dispute, controller ports will be selected by Rock-Paper-Scissors
* No player may choose a stage they have already won on in that set unless agreed upon by both players.
* In team matches, the ports will be determined in a 1221 fashion; whoever wins the RPS will choose first, then the opposing team will get their ports, and then the teammate of the RPS winner will get the last port.
* If the timer runs out, the victor is determined first by stock and then by percentage.
* Meta Knight's Infinite Cape glitch is banned. Anyone caught using it to lengthen the distance of Dimensional Cape will automatically lose that game to their opponent.
* If the game ends with a suicide, the winner will be determined by percentage. This includes Swallow-cides, Ganon-cides, Wario-cide, and Bowser's Koopa Claw.
* You are responsible for your own controller and name tag. Any malfunctions or errors that occur are your responsibility, so bring an extra controller if possible and always check to make sure you're using the correct settings BEFORE a match is played. If a match is to be restarted due to controller functions, it must be agreed upon by both parties.
* Any action that can prevent the game from continuing (i.e., freezing, disappearing characters, game reset, etc.) will result in a forfeit of that match for the player that initiated the action. You are responsible for knowing your own character, and must be wary about accidentally triggering one of these effects.
* Stalling is banned.
Stalling: The act of deliberately avoiding any and all conflict so that one may make the game unplayable. Running away from an opponent to reach a better position is not stalling, while doing an infinite grab endlessly against a wall is. Any infinite chain grabs most end quickly after 300% has been reached so as to prevent excessive stalling.
Set format (In Order of Procedure):
1. Opponents choose their characters for the first match *
2. Opponents start the stage striking procedure
3. Each player may announce one stage to be banned for counterpicks of the set
4. The first game is played, using the stage chosen during step 2
5. The loser of the previous match announces the next match's stage from either the Starter Stage List or the Counter Stage List
6. The winner of the previous match chooses their character
7. The loser of the previous match chooses their character
8. Repeat steps 5-7 for all proceeding matches
Additional Rules for Double's Play
* Life Stealing is allowed
* Set team attack to ON
